Willow’s Story

Willow, bend
make amends
for when you lend
your heart…

Love’s misspent
when you’ve no intent
to never wend
your heart…

Willow, cry
hide face, shy
why did you lie
to your heart?

With willows’ dance
comes true romance
so if you ever wend,
to me, befriend

for I will nurture your dear heart.
